Human Trafficking in Florida Restaurants and Hotels


Human trafficking is a reality in every state in the US, and Florida is no exception. Hospitality operator training and awareness are critical to ending this crime.
Representatives from the Florida Restaurant & Lodging Association (FRLA) announced the launch of an online training course on human trafficking specifically designed to help hoteliers, restaurateurs and their staff. Created in conjunction with subject matter experts, the FRLA course objectives include teaching participants to recognize the signs of human trafficking, understand best practices to protect victims and promote anti-trafficking awareness. The course is free for all who take it.
“FRLA believes we have a moral obligation to do all we can to prevent this atrocious crime, and offering this course at no charge is one way we can help fight human trafficking,” said Carol Dover, CEO and President of the association. “We are committed to educating our members and others within the hospitality industry ....

Police ID victim in Virginia death


VIRGINIA - Authorities on Wednesday identified Ryan Douglas Moats as the 41-year-old Virginia man who died after “an altercation” over the weekend.
James Marice Edwards, 31, had been arrested on a preliminary manslaughter charge but was released yesterday from custody pending further investigation, according to a news release from the Virginia Police Department.
In a news release on Monday, the local agency said police officers responded at 12:47 a.m. last Saturday to the altercation that occurred at 443 Pine Mill Court. Officers said they found Moats unresponsive and performed CPR and administering Narcan, an overdose reversal spray. (The statement did not identify the victim.) Moats was transported to the Essentia Health Hospital in Virginia and pronounced deceased shortly after arrival. ....
